If found guilty of a DUI offense with passengers under the age of 15, the legal consequences can be quite severe. Generally, one may face some or all of the following penalties:
- A higher fine due to the increased recklessness of driving under the influence with minors present.
- Suspension of the driver's license, which is a common consequence for DUI offenses, especially when they involve additional risks to passengers.
- A requirement to attend an alcohol education program to address the behavior that led to the DUI incident.
